The feminist movement has been one of the most vocal and popular milieus in the past few years. It has been present from large protests on the streets to campaigns in Hollywood, and has had an influence in society’s norms when it comes to inter-gender dynamics. At the same time, it has been criticised for anti-male bias and for shifting the identity of the Western world towards more risk aversion, and towards more emphasis on emotions and subjectivism.

In the midst of a health and social crisis, and with huge events ahead, such as the US elections and the upcoming economic challenges, what will be the role of feminism in the new era? Are the characteristics of the movement well-suited for the ‘new normal’, or will identity politics take the back-seat in the struggle of society to stand again on its feet?

Join Sunday Telegraph columnist Zoe Strimpel and ARCUK Academic Advisor Nikos Sotirakopoulos for a discussion on what the feminist agenda might look like moving forward.
